Box canyon at El Morro National Monument

Description

The name "el morro" means "the bluff" or "the headland" in Spanish. And from the bottom, El Morro seems to be a large, solid sandstone bluff. But when one climbs to the top, there is a surprise box canyon hidden within. Though the surrounding terrain is pinyon-juniper woodland, protection from wind and contained runoff result in mixed-conifer forest within: ponderosa pine, Doug-fir, and Gamble oak. El Morro Nat'l Monument is located in west-central NM.
